The forward of Deportivo Alavés Samu Omorodion He made sure that he had “his feet on the ground” despite the period of changes that he has experienced so far.
In just a few months Samu Omorodion quit playing Second Federation to do so in the highest category of Spanish football. It started with pomegranate and went to Alavés at the start of the season after signing for Atlético de Madrid.
He has nine goals and one assist between the Basque team and the Andalusian team; plus two others included Spain U21.
“This is a radical change in my life,” he declared in this regard and noted that he knows how to manage these changes. “I am very happy for everything that happened to me, above all, for the ability to learn from the best and always want to improve,” he considered.
The Albiazul scorer, chosen by the company as the fastest Albiazul player of the month of March Digiexplained in collecting his award that he wanted to reach the goal of permanency “as soon as possible.”
At this time, the Melilla native grew up Sevillepointed out that he learned that “effort is non-negotiable” and that you should always give everything you have, “because the most important thing is the team.”
PRE-SEASON WITH ATLETICO
Simeone wants to see him in the preseason. During the preparation, the idea was to see him in summer training. Then it will be decided what to do with him, whether to find him a new loan or if he is part of the squad for the next campaign.
It will also depend, to a large extent, on the forwards the team has. Cholo. It is not clear what movements will take place in that area, it depends on the proposals that exist, as there are doubts among some members.
